Commit Graph

3342 Commits

Author SHA1 Message Date
Keviin Åberg Kultalahti 4fb4372c1b remove unused import 2021-05-17 15:21:29 +02:00
mike12345567 3641ee5e2c Work in progress, moving login form around a bit. 2021-05-17 13:47:23 +01:00
Keviin Åberg Kultalahti 2eeb689b86 fix fetchData to start off as loading 2021-05-17 13:24:09 +02:00
Keviin Åberg Kultalahti 4d9e4ca426 fix not being able to update roles twice 2021-05-17 13:23:19 +02:00
Keviin Åberg Kultalahti 24d84ee2b4 fix erroneous import 2021-05-17 13:12:43 +02:00
Keviin Åberg Kultalahti d70e336574 adds updateRoles method to users store 2021-05-17 13:01:16 +02:00
Keviin Åberg Kultalahti 8e3bd36cc5 swap out random password method 2021-05-17 10:22:30 +02:00
Keviin Åberg Kultalahti 341b632736 Merge branch 'next' into admin/user-management-ui 2021-05-17 10:11:25 +02:00
Keviin Åberg Kultalahti 97cf6fc1fe wip: roles fetch 2021-05-17 10:10:51 +02:00
Martin McKeaveney fc7ddbe540 merge 2021-05-16 21:29:07 +01:00
Martin McKeaveney 0f2bcf581d revert functionality working 2021-05-16 21:25:37 +01:00
Keviin Åberg Kultalahti 4df56ce457 Merge branch 'feature/draft-apps' into admin/user-management-ui 2021-05-14 17:32:08 +02:00
Keviin Åberg Kultalahti 61cabc7fc5 update settings page text 2021-05-14 17:03:47 +02:00
mike12345567 cea82f9335 A general re-work of some parts of the auth lib, as well as moving roles/permissions around to make it possible to build an admin API which has role knowledge. 2021-05-14 15:43:41 +01:00
Keviin Åberg Kultalahti 47bc197b45 lint fixes 2021-05-14 16:09:07 +02:00
Keviin Åberg Kultalahti 7a4b6850a8 switches input to search component 2021-05-14 15:49:57 +02:00
Keviin Åberg Kultalahti 98d2182e78 move email page into the manage subsection 2021-05-14 15:41:15 +02:00
Keviin Åberg Kultalahti bdca818c48 adds notifications to roles updating action 2021-05-14 15:14:37 +02:00
Keviin Åberg Kultalahti ac883053e0 adds dummy updateRoles functioon to users store 2021-05-14 15:04:15 +02:00
Keviin Åberg Kultalahti 4fdb1d080d adds frontend for updating roles of a user 2021-05-14 15:03:58 +02:00
Andrew Kingston e78d686292 Add optional info text to components 2021-05-14 13:29:14 +01:00
Martin McKeaveney 48006408f1 publish button 2021-05-13 17:33:31 +01:00
Martin McKeaveney 95c80f2b4a set up live replication between prod and dev instances 2021-05-13 17:24:32 +01:00
Andrew Kingston 9c7f5f98b7 Update autoscreens with new dataprovier props 2021-05-13 16:32:18 +01:00
Martin McKeaveney 51bdbb7878 Open app call 2021-05-13 15:33:04 +01:00
Martin McKeaveney 8d37a9bc8b fix response status from lock release call 2021-05-13 14:29:27 +01:00
Martin McKeaveney 4a4c96f76d merge, UI for managing your own app locks 2021-05-13 14:04:03 +01:00
mike12345567 81c5ed5554 Altering object store so that all writes/reads to the object store have the dev app prefix replaced with standard app. 2021-05-13 13:29:53 +01:00
Martin McKeaveney c2c74678e4 lock concept in UI, make dev links go to builder and prod links go to real apps 2021-05-13 12:39:35 +01:00
Andrew Kingston c1b6f26f28 Remove search component from component structure 2021-05-13 12:38:56 +01:00
mike12345567 768fa8e725 Formatting. 2021-05-13 12:32:18 +01:00
Andrew Kingston 4d564365cf Clean up data source context and remove explicit button actions for pagination 2021-05-13 12:30:45 +01:00
Martin McKeaveney c3e7548255 dev mode E2E 2021-05-13 11:06:08 +01:00
Keviin Åberg Kultalahti 11c8c74111 remove log 2021-05-12 17:21:15 +02:00
Keviin Åberg Kultalahti 6885c7ad04 fix broken settings page 2021-05-12 17:16:31 +02:00
Andrew Kingston 34a2382b88 Fix two-tone spectrum background colours 2021-05-12 14:52:43 +01:00
Andrew Kingston 3a747de207 Merge branch 'next' of github.com:Budibase/budibase into lab-day-search 2021-05-12 14:35:00 +01:00
Andrew Kingston c2cc99ef2c Fix chart placeholder, fix spectrum colours and begin work on pagination component 2021-05-12 14:34:25 +01:00
mike12345567 abeb78d914 Merge branch 'next' of github.com:Budibase/budibase into feature/draft-apps 2021-05-12 13:59:59 +01:00
Keviin Åberg Kultalahti c4b2678f33 hook up logo upload 2021-05-12 14:43:36 +02:00
Keviin Åberg Kultalahti 0c3c17c335 consolidate imports in CreateAppModal 2021-05-12 14:38:03 +02:00
Keviin Åberg Kultalahti 17eca8c30b Merge branch 'next' into admin/user-management-ui 2021-05-12 14:08:58 +02:00
Keviin Åberg Kultalahti 352f8dd625 add wip file upload 2021-05-12 14:08:44 +02:00
Keviin Åberg Kultalahti b610bf446e add acceptInvite method to users store 2021-05-12 14:07:55 +02:00
mike12345567 13b1e78ee2 Merge branch 'next' of github.com:Budibase/budibase into feature/draft-apps 2021-05-12 12:49:42 +01:00
Martin McKeaveney 022f501dee fixes from PR 2021-05-12 12:38:49 +01:00
Martin McKeaveney a795d5e96e remove redundant handler 2021-05-12 11:51:03 +01:00
Keviin Åberg Kultalahti 873f535484 invite flow now working 2021-05-12 12:49:14 +02:00
Keviin Åberg Kultalahti 05244c86dc stops redirect from builder/invite if not authed 2021-05-12 11:44:47 +02:00
Keviin Åberg Kultalahti b3c63defb3 sets up invite action in onboarding modal 2021-05-12 11:33:04 +02:00
Keviin Åberg Kultalahti 28223baa41 correct notification message 2021-05-12 11:15:51 +02:00
Keviin Åberg Kultalahti 3d37e3e335 remove unneeded refetch in user delete method 2021-05-12 11:15:40 +02:00
Keviin Åberg Kultalahti 7137cc6f60 enables functionality to delete users from frontend 2021-05-12 11:08:21 +02:00
Keviin Åberg Kultalahti f196f480be adds create user flow 2021-05-12 11:00:18 +02:00
Keviin Åberg Kultalahti 395825dc8b remove log statements 2021-05-12 10:30:58 +02:00
Keviin Åberg Kultalahti 651009db08 correct error and touched states for buttons 2021-05-12 09:55:33 +02:00
Keviin Åberg Kultalahti ac510e2671 move logic from Users page to separate component 2021-05-12 09:13:59 +02:00
Keviin Åberg Kultalahti 34a3a5916a fix userId import 2021-05-12 09:13:38 +02:00
Keviin Åberg Kultalahti 75c71f6891 cleanup top layout file 2021-05-12 09:13:25 +02:00
Martin McKeaveney 562b0cc40a tidy up 2021-05-11 19:54:01 +01:00
Andrew Kingston 889f5f8175 Add legacy in-memory filtering and sorting for views and external datasources 2021-05-11 19:07:52 +01:00
Andrew Kingston 4db2ee1843 Allow data provider filtering using dates and date ranges, and allow filtering using a value or binding for any type 2021-05-11 18:33:25 +01:00
mike12345567 2ec6b15e56 General cleanup, doing away with the concept of hosting in the builder and the generally confusing difference between cloud, self hosting and running locally - server is simply always a server now. 2021-05-11 17:49:26 +01:00
Keviin Åberg Kultalahti 548c56cb00 change exports 2021-05-11 18:19:32 +02:00
Keviin Åberg Kultalahti c450e5cd8a reword touched logic and export it as a store 2021-05-11 18:08:55 +02:00
Keviin Åberg Kultalahti 2b3c4ee2bc updates AddUserModal to use new validator 2021-05-11 18:03:43 +02:00
Keviin Åberg Kultalahti 46cbba1cc0 add touched check to validator 2021-05-11 18:03:14 +02:00
Keviin Åberg Kultalahti b10c41143f adds missing files 2021-05-11 17:51:19 +02:00
Keviin Åberg Kultalahti e8d8bb67ee moves helpers to dedicated folder and adds input validation helper stores 2021-05-11 17:51:01 +02:00
mike12345567 c70d4444a9 Formatting. 2021-05-11 15:24:17 +01:00
Martin McKeaveney b1d60cc6b6 email template E2E, adding preview 2021-05-11 14:44:43 +01:00
Andrew Kingston 1a2e17ff17 Add support for numerical sorting 2021-05-11 11:24:16 +01:00
Keviin Åberg Kultalahti 7e8bee48d8 Merge branch 'next' into admin/user-management-ui 2021-05-11 12:01:31 +02:00
Andrew Kingston e661fe8cf2 Merge branch 'next' of github.com:Budibase/budibase into lab-day-search 2021-05-11 10:47:52 +01:00
Andrew Kingston 63c22494fd Merge pull request #1472 from Budibase/app-list
App list screen
2021-05-11 08:43:47 +01:00
mike12345567 c0d1f5ef8c Fixing an issue that occurred in a merge. 2021-05-10 18:14:18 +01:00
Andrew Kingston 132cfce328 Remove commented out code 2021-05-10 18:03:14 +01:00
Andrew Kingston c1c04309d5 Increase width of filter dropdown so that it doesn't overflow when the wrong font is used 2021-05-10 17:39:14 +01:00
Keviin Åberg Kultalahti cf813d1cbb Merge branch 'next' into admin/user-management-ui 2021-05-10 17:42:46 +02:00
Keviin Åberg Kultalahti 6645e0d61d adds notifications to users pages 2021-05-10 17:42:23 +02:00
Andrew Kingston 6a2f711e77 Add empty state to apps screen 2021-05-10 16:15:00 +01:00
Andrew Kingston 2421529ba8 Update gradient algorithm to use a seed value for predictable gradients and use app names for seeds 2021-05-10 15:28:52 +01:00
Martin McKeaveney 4ccb326ece lint 2021-05-10 14:50:37 +01:00
Martin McKeaveney 2be60b8c71 edit template HTML in modal 2021-05-10 14:47:16 +01:00
Martin McKeaveney 8174f44d40 pull template type from body instead of params 2021-05-10 14:41:52 +01:00
mike12345567 77b4b206f7 Other minor fixes after doing some initial setup testing. 2021-05-10 13:18:05 +01:00
Andrew Kingston 99ff417aa8 Properly key each app card 2021-05-10 12:36:32 +01:00
Andrew Kingston 04dc9ca175 Fix create app modal validation 2021-05-10 12:36:15 +01:00
Andrew Kingston 0254e85996 Merge branch 'next' of github.com:Budibase/budibase into app-list 2021-05-10 12:31:42 +01:00
Andrew Kingston 0b1b4d2aae Simplify app layout and add option to delete apps 2021-05-10 12:28:54 +01:00
Martin McKeaveney 11ce48e1ff editor styling 2021-05-10 12:06:31 +01:00
Andrew Kingston df607e78eb Add non-gallery option to dropzeon and update create app modal 2021-05-10 11:53:32 +01:00
Keviin Åberg Kultalahti ea8e6d675d adds warning prop to ModalContent to enable warning buttons 2021-05-07 14:56:27 +02:00
mike12345567 4e3bc326b4 Updating with a tested and functional API for uploading files for configs. 2021-05-07 13:55:30 +01:00
Keviin Åberg Kultalahti 04b332e104 adds users, user page and add user modal 2021-05-07 14:53:20 +02:00
Keviin Åberg Kultalahti 35b731a356 updates fetchData helper store 2021-05-07 14:52:58 +02:00
Andrew Kingston f1b2fea3c0 Adjust padding in app list table view 2021-05-07 13:44:53 +01:00
Keviin Åberg Kultalahti ae2148e481 creates a custom helper store for fetching data 2021-05-07 14:30:51 +02:00
Andrew Kingston b5dade2d50 Handle long app names correctly in app grid view 2021-05-07 13:29:05 +01:00
Andrew Kingston be28fc2fb8 Add small horiztonal padding to app list table view to improve text overflow 2021-05-07 13:17:49 +01:00